Immerse yourself in the vibrant rainforest of Baños de Agua Santa with the breathtaking Chamana Waterfalls. This lush natural gem invites travelers into a serene world where cascading waters meet verdant jungles, creating a tranquil sanctuary of rejuvenation and awe. Feel the cool mist and hear the soothing rush of water as you wander through winding paths enveloped by wild greenery and towering palms. An inspiring escape for nature lovers and adventure seekers alike, this hidden jewel in Ecuador’s Tungurahua province awakens the soul and stirs a deep connection to wild, untouched beauty. Let the magic of Chamana Waterfalls call you to explore the heart of the jungle and find your own peaceful retreat.

Travel tip

June to September for drier weather and clearer jungle trails
